11 Foreword Gertrude Tumpel-Gugerell Member of the European Central Bank s Executive Board It is a great pleasure to write this foreword to an important contribution concerning the Single Euro Payments Area. This book delivers a very timely reflection on the evolution of the European payments landscape and its role as a building block for the Single Market. Readers from Europe and outside may benefit from learning about one of the biggest integration initiatives in Europe that has ever taken place. The European Single Market forms the largest domestic market in the world, with a population of roughly 500 million people and accounting for about 21 per cent of world GDP. The road to integration, involving the free movement of people, goods, services and capital is removing many obstacles to intra-european trade. An integrated EU market is more competitive and offers more opportunities than a market divided by national borders could ever do. It provides opportunities for economies of scale and scope, innovation and entrepreneurship. A vital component of the Single Market is the area of payments. Payments are an essential ingredient of all economic transactions. The introduction of the Euro, which in itself has significantly improved trading and financial transactions for both companies and private citizens, has not led to a fully integrated payments market yet. Retail payments especially have long remained fragmented along national lines. This is not entirely surprising, given the very different evolution of the payments industries and of user habits within individual countries. Yet the Single Market and especially the common currency should also enable its users to make payments in one domestic way, no matter where the payer and the payee are situated. This is why two landmark initiatives were launched: the creation of the Single Euro Payments Area (SEPA) and the introduction of a harmonised legal framework through the Payment Services Directive (PSD). This book provides an essential descriptive analysis of these initiatives, exploring the design and implementation of the new European landscape for payments. The SEPA project was started by the banking industry in Once SEPA is completed, all Euro payments will become truly domestic, allowing us to fully reap the benefits of the single currency. With one set of payment instruments, citizens will be able to make payments throughout the Euro area as quickly and easily as they make national xi

12 xii Foreword payments today. This will make payments more efficient and will bring cost savings for all payment users in Europe. The harmonised legal framework, as defined by the PSD and by now implemented in national legislation, plays a key role in providing the legal basis for SEPA. The PSD also harmonises consumer protection rules across all adhering countries. For example, the PSD significantly reduces transaction times for payments to a maximum of one day by 1 January It provides a clear and concise set of harmonised information requirements. These must be fulfilled by all payment service providers, regardless of whether they offer SEPA products or existing national payment products. This will improve transparency for customers. It also provides clarity and certainty with regard to the core rights and obligations of both users and providers of payment services. Harmonising the European retail payment markets will also promote new sources of competition. Payment services may now be provided by new non-bank players, called payments institutions, in addition to the services offered by banks and e-money institutions. This creates a level playing field with enhanced competition, which will also help foster innovation. Based on the new common payment instruments, rulebooks and frameworks, the providers of payments infrastructure (for instance, clearing houses, card schemes and payment networks) are able to evolve in a way that promotes higher levels of efficiency, quality and security and supports the necessary reach across the newly integrated market. The use of modern information and communication technology and international standards are key essentials of Europe s new payment strategy. There is significant potential for the provision of new innovative services such as e-invoicing, e-payments and mobile payments. Thanks to the united efforts of the European banking community, legislators and the central banking community, SEPA has made a successful start with the introduction of the SEPA credit transfer more than two years ago and the SEPA direct debit last year (2009). But, of course, SEPA is far from complete. The full migration to SEPA credit transfers and SEPA direct debits will take some time. The European Commission has just published a paper discussing a SEPA migration end-date for SEPA credit transfers and SEPA direct debits. In the world of payment cards, card schemes and processors need further to adapt to the expectations set out in the SEPA Cards Framework. I believe that Europe should develop at least one additional SEPA-wide cards scheme. Despite the financial crisis, cashless payments increased on a global basis by almost 9 per cent to 250 billion transactions per year in Of this growth, card

13 Foreword xiii payments were the strongest driver. In the European Union, card payments reached a total of over 29 billion transactions in 2008, also growing at a rate of almost 9 per cent. This shows the immense potential of this payment instrument for the financial industry and demonstrates that without the success of SEPA for cards, the project will not be complete. One question I am frequently asked is whether the financial crisis has had an impact on the SEPA project and the pace of migration. During the financial crisis, the retail payments business of banks has proven to be a solid and stable source of revenue. Combined with the fact that the aim of SEPA is to make payments in Euro more efficient, not just for customers but also for banks, this would rather strengthen the case for investments in the SEPA project. 14 About the Author Ruth Wandhöfer is well known in the European banking industry for her in-depth knowledge of the regulatory, market and competitive landscape and in particular is acknowledged as one of the foremost authorities on SEPA and the PSD. She holds a number of influential positions, including the chairmanship of the European banking industry s PSD Expert Group, membership of the Plenary and Co-ordination Committee of the European Payments Council (EPC), chairmanship of the EPC s Information Security Support Group and membership of the EU Commission s Payment Systems Market Expert Group. Ruth is currently responsible for Market Policy & Strategy within Citi s EMEA Global Transaction Services business. As such, she has external responsibility for engaging with and influencing the evolving regulatory and market/standards environment on a wide range of established and emerging topics, as well as driving and coordinating the business response within Citi GTS. In a SEPA and PSD context, this has included responsibility for Citi GTS PSD implementation project as well as the product evolution and thought leadership in relation to all aspects of Citi s response to SEPA. Prior to joining Citi, Ruth worked for the European Banking Federation where amongst her other responsibilities she was closely involved with the EPC in developing the SEPA Credit Transfer scheme rulebook, as well as being a high profile and influential lobbyist in the negotiation of the PSD and other relevant legislation with the European Commission, Council and Parliament. Previously, Ruth worked in financial management in the banking sector as well as in the European Commission DG Economic and Financial Affairs. She speaks five languages and has completed studies in various countries, including an MA in Financial Economics in the UK, an MA in International Politics in France and an LLM in International Economic Law in the UK. xiv
